Transaction 30266fc76470fe150ac13d5275fa7c7eccf478db06ba29d4e28c1ba8d30bd205

7 Input
2 Outputs
  • 30266fc76470fe150ac13d5275fa7c7eccf478db06ba29d4e28c1ba8d30bd205:0
  • value  56408499
    address  3Kp3oDxUPL4Cf2YxqrwRDcD31yiEynLHZ6
  • 30266fc76470fe150ac13d5275fa7c7eccf478db06ba29d4e28c1ba8d30bd205:1
  • value  833371
    address  3QswsBNpm8NWjuCFpwmMdg9iFhXKxfHzHZ